AUCTION Six
artist records
emerged at Christie's Post-War and
Contemporary Art Evening Sale
on Oct. 7 in London, including an
artist record for «Walking with Vito,» a 2008 painting by Los Angeles - based Henry Taylor, which sold for $ 173,990 (including fees).

The alumni of New
Contemporaries, the annual
emerging graduate -
artist prize, are an esteemed group — Tacita Dean, Damien Hirst, David Hockney, Ed Atkins, and Laure Prouvost to name a handful — and it's almost certain that a number of 2014's vintage of 55 selected graduates will go
on to great things.

Outlooks, now in its fifth year, is an exhibition series that invites one
emerging or mid-career
contemporary artist to engage with Storm King's landscape and history and create a new, site - specific work to be installed
on - site for a single season.
